>> When were radios available?  I was looking though 'Original Sprites and
>> Midgets' and noticed that the Mk1 has a radiomobile, but don't notice
radios
>> in the options list for the MkII or III.

>Bugeye and MKII Sprites/MKI Midgets would have come with Radiomobile
>radios in the dash under the grab handle.
>MKIII and steel dash MKIV Sprite (65-67) would have had the BMC radio.
>68 and up would have had a Motorola some with am/fm.
>This is from memory and what I have taken apart thru the years. The
>exact dates may be off a bit but these are the 3 radios I know were used
>in the Spridgets.
